Picturesque Views and Elegant 17th-Century Charm
Nestled in lively Yarmouth, The George Hotel and Beach Club offers stunning harbour views and a historic ambiance. The 3 AA Red Stars and 2 Rosettes add to its allure.
Comfortable and Unique Rooms
Individually decorated, well-furnished rooms at The George feature modern amenities like en suite bathrooms and TVs, ensuring a cozy stay for guests.
Delicious Cuisine and Cozy Atmosphere
The hotel's brasserie delights with seasonal seafood dishes and overlooks the Solent. Afterward, unwind by the log fire in the wood-panelled bar for afternoon tea or cocktails.
